Why Solar Installers Lose Revenue to Missed Calls
Every industry has unique call patterns and challenges. Here's what we hear most from solar installers owners.
High-Value Leads Go Unanswered
Customers interested in solar are often making a significant investment and are likely to contact multiple providers. If your phone goes to voicemail or isn't answered promptly, these high-value leads will quickly move to a competitor.
Sales Teams are on Site, Not on the Phone
Your sales and installation teams are often out in the field, conducting site assessments, meeting with clients, or managing ongoing projects. They cannot effectively manage incoming calls, qualify leads, or schedule appointments while focused on their primary tasks.
Complex Inquiries Require Consistent Information
Solar inquiries often involve detailed questions about system design, energy savings, financing options, and government incentives. Without a consistent, intelligent system to handle these inquiries, your team spends valuable time answering repetitive questions.
High-Value Commercial Solar Leads Get Lost
Commercial solar projects and large-scale installations are high-value and long-term. If you don't capture the lead details and schedule a consultation immediately, the business will find another solar installer who will.
After-Hours Emergencies Go Unanswered
A system failure or an emergency maintenance request at 6 PM is a major concern. Without 24/7 coverage, these high-value emergency service calls go to whoever picks up the phone first.
